What is uPVC?

Unplasticized polyvinyl chloride (uPVC) is a stiff form of PVC that does not consist of any plasticizers, making it durable and weather-resistant. Unlike conventional wood or aluminum, uPVC provides a low-maintenance option that can withstand the components while using exceptional thermal insulation residential or commercial properties.

Key Characteristics of uPVC

  • Sturdiness: uPVC is resistant to decay and rust, frequently lasting over 30 years with very little upkeep.
  • Energy Efficiency: Its insulating properties help in keeping indoor temperatures, resulting in minimized energy expenses.
  • Adaptability: Available in different designs and colors, uPVC can simulate the appearance of standard materials, including aesthetic appeal to any residential or commercial property.
  • Low Maintenance: Unlike wood, uPVC does not need routine painting or sealing and can be quickly cleaned up with soap and water.

The Benefits of uPVC Construction

Purchasing uPVC products uses numerous benefits.

1. Energy Efficiency

Among the main advantages of uPVC is its insulation homes. By creating a thermal barrier, uPVC doors and windows help in controling indoor temperatures, hence reducing heating and cooling expenses.

2. Security

Modern uPVC items come geared up with multi-point locking systems, boosting the safety of homes and services. For a region like Birmingham where safety is paramount, this feature is especially enticing.

3. Sound Reduction

uPVC windows and doors can considerably reduce outside sound, making homes more peaceful. This is useful in busy city environments.

4. Eco-friendly

uPVC is 100% recyclable, and numerous producers in Birmingham are embracing green practices, such as recycling old uPVC doors and windows into brand-new products.

Regularly Asked Questions

What is the average life expectancy of uPVC windows?

uPVC windows typically last between 20 to 30 years with proper care and maintenance.

How does uPVC compare to traditional wood?

While wood offers a standard visual, it requires routine upkeep, such as painting and sealing. uPVC uses a comparable appearance without the maintenance, along with much better insulation homes.

Are uPVC items ecologically friendly?

Yes, uPVC is 100% recyclable and can be reused numerous times without losing its quality.

Can uPVC be painted?

While uPVC can be painted, it is normally not advised as the paint might not adhere well and might require frequent touch-ups. It's a good idea to pick colors and surfaces that resonate with your design from the beginning.

How do I maintain uPVC doors and windows?

Maintenance is minimal. Regular cleaning with warm soapy water, occasional checks of the seals, and lubrication of moving parts are sufficient to keep uPVC in great condition.
